Figure 3 Serum levels of TNF{alpha}-RII (ng/dl) were measured in subjects with known coronary artery disease (CAD) by en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ay technique. Diamonds represent the change in TNF{alpha}-RII levels over the 24-week study period at intervals of 0, 4, 12 and 24 weeks in patients with CAD treated with irbesartan. Squares represent TNF{alpha}-RII levels measured in control patients over the study period at the same interval schedule. Values for CAD patient group represent mean ± SD. * = value differs (p < 0.001) from the control group. # = value differs (p < 0.001) from the CAD group before treatment with irbesartan. {diamondsuit} = CAD; {blacksquare} = control.
